第一集:大数据常用Linux命令总结+环境集群搭建+zookeeper概述

5-Linux命令增强

 

 

 

 

 

 

 

 注意:locate命令查找速度非常快,原因是会生成locatedb数据库;所以在获取最新数据前需执行updatedb命令

 

 

 

 

 

 

 

 

 

 ----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------

 

 ==========================================================================================================

7-Linux的shell脚本1

 

 注意:.sh为默认后缀名,也可以指定其他后缀名

 

 bash为shell的解析器

 

 

 

 

 

 

 

 

 

 ./代表当前目录,是相对路径的一种写法.

 

 

 

 

 

 

 

 

 

 

 

 

 vim test2.sh

 

 

 

 ========================================================================================================

8-Linux的shell脚本2

运算符有下列三种方式:

 

 注意:定义变量时,=号两边不能留空格

 

 

 

--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------

  

 

if 的结束为fi 

运行结果:

 

 -------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------

 

 

 

 

 

 ---------------------------------------------------------------------------------------------------------------------------------------------------------------------------------

 

 read表示从键盘获取数字

 

 

 

 

 

 执行结果:

 

 

 

 1个字节最大128

===================================================================================================================

 9-集群环境搭建-配置1

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 ----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------

 

 

 

 因为每次手动太麻烦,故设置开机自动同步

 

 

 

==========================================================================================================================

11-集群环境搭建-jdk安装

 

 

 配置环境变量

vim  /etc/profile

 

export  JAVA_HOME=/export/servers/jdk1.8.0_141

export  PATH=:$JAVA_HOME/bin:$PATH

 

 

==========================================================================================================

12-Zookeeper的概述

 

 

 

 

 

 

 

 

 =============================================================================================================

13-Zookeeper的安装

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 第二台虚拟机为leader的原因?

第一台zookeeper启动,不能选举;第二台启动,第一台和第二台各自为自己投了一票;票数相同,比较myid,myid大着为leader;当第三台zookeeper启动时,虽然其myid值最大,但由于已经选举出leader,故第三台只能当follower.

=================================================================================================

14-Zookeeper的节点操作

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 ======================================================================================================

15-Zookeeper的watch机制

 

 

------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------ 

watch机制演示:

 

 

 

 

 

 

 

 ........未完

posted @ 2020-03-23 18:04  Curedfisher  阅读(210)  评论(0编辑  收藏  举报